On 1.5.2013 at 4:19 AM, GaijinGolfer said:

IMO, his club reviews could be better (theyre not very scientific, IMO) but his lessons are pretty good, IMO.  Id say he's one of the better Youtube golf pros.

Theres some of his videos that Im not at all impressed with though.  He did a series of videos on shaft flex where he basically said that shaft flex doesnt matter (hit a series of shots with a PX 7.0 shaft and then with a Mizuno Orochi L-flex shaft and got similar numbers with them) that Im skeptical of.

I know this is off-topic, but this is an interesting point. A UK golf magazine published a robotest report a couple of years ago which contradicted everything I had ever heard about shaft flex: in short, at high clubhaed speeds, the test showed closer and straighter grouping with softer flex shafts (right down to lady's flex), than with stiff shafts. Also, distance was greater. I showed the study to our club pro and he didn't understand it either. I can relate to the distance: I used to use a regular shaft on my driver and sometimes drove the ball around 300 yeards, but my aim was very unpredictable. I have since gone to an X-flex shaft, which loses me 30-40 yaads on distance, but keeps the ball a lot straighter.
